NEW YORK, March 24, 2026 /PRNewswire/ -- SPESYN today announced the launch of SPESYN Tool 3, a smart cordless power tool designed to make precision drilling, tapping and screw-driving more consistent. A Kickstarter campaign will go live on March 24, giving makers, DIYers and professional users early access to this new tool.
Drilling straight, controlling depth in blind holes and cutting clean internal threads are common workshop tasks, but achieving consistent results with handheld tools is difficult. Users often need large drill presses or separate tapping tools for accuracy, which can slow down smaller jobs and require different setups.
While traditional drills offer basic functionality, the SPESYN ST3 is engineered with specialized control for drilling, screw-driving and a dedicated tapping mode. It achieves 90° alignment through a precision mechanical guide, while integrated sensors and an LCD display provide real-time depth readings with ±0.1 mm accuracy.

Key Features of SPESYN ST3
All-in-One Precision Tool
Integrates drilling, screw-driving and a dedicated tapping mode, with task-specific control and optimized output for more consistent results every time.
90° Precision Alignment
A detachable Front Guide Module (FGM) and dual guide rails help keep the bit perpendicular to the work surface, even on smooth materials such as tile or glass.
±0.1 mm Depth Accuracy
A built-in LCD displays drilling depth in real time with one-touch zeroing, helping users drill and tap blind holes accurately.
Adaptive Torque Intelligence (ATI)
The ST3 features a robust brushless motor and an electronic clutch powered by Adaptive Torque Intelligence (ATI). By sampling current up to 25,000 times per second, the system dynamically optimizes power delivery for any task - ensuring stable performance while providing the surgical precision to prevent material damage without sacrificing raw strength.
Modular and Expandable Design
An interchangeable Front Guide interface allows the ST3 to adapt to various bit lengths and drilling angles via specialized modules. In addition to official options like integrated dust collection, the system's open architecture supports custom-built jigs for highly specialized applications.
Portable Design and Material Versatility
The ST3 reaches a 20% to 80% charge in under 30 minutes (65W fast charging). From raw power for hardened metal to crack-free precision for glass and tile, the ST3 delivers professional mastery in a compact form.

Anker was founded in 2011 and released its first product in the following year: a 4,500mAh ultra-slim power bank. It was a modest beginning, but behind it was an engineering conviction that would shape everything that followed. If technology is going to make a meaningful difference in people's lives, it has to be built to the highest possible standard.
2012 - The Beginning
Anker's first product: a 4,500mAh ultra-slim power bank - the start of a commitment to putting well-engineered, reliable power in people's hands.
2013 - PowerIQ™
Introduced PowerIQ™, enabling fast-charging compatibility across both iOS and Android - setting the standard for universal charging intelligence.
2018 - GaN from Aerospace
An early adopter of Gallium Nitride (GaN) from aerospace applications for consumer charging - delivering a 40% size reduction without sacrificing output.
2019 - World's Smallest 18W Charger
Delivered the world's smallest 18W charger at the time - proving that ultimate performance and ultra-compact form are not a trade-off.
2022 - GaNPrime™
Pioneered high-power multi-port chargers with dynamic power distribution - intelligently allocating power across multiple devices simultaneously.
2023 - 240W Wall Charger
Delivered the industry's highest-power 240W wall charger at the time - meeting the demands of the most power-hungry professional setups.
2024 - InstaCord™ & UltraDura™
In 2024, InstaCord™ became Anker's most advanced retractable‑cable technology and UltraDura™ achieved industry‑leading durability.
2025 - GaNPrime™ 2.0 • PowerIQ™ 5.0 • AnkerSense™ View • TurboBoost™
GaNPrime™ 2.0 (most advanced fast charging), PowerIQ™ 5.0 (smartest compatibility), AnkerSense™ View (intelligent display technology), and TurboBoost™ for ultra-fast power bank recharging. The pursuit never stops.

Today's Milestone: Anker Thus™
For 80 years, chip design has followed the same logic established by John von Neumann in 1945: separate the processor from memory, and shuttle data between them one instruction at a time. For eight decades across mainframes, desktops, and data centers, this model worked. AI breaks that assumption. A neural network draws on millions of learned parameters all at once - and in a wearable device, moving that data between memory and processor consumes more than 90 percent of chip power, leaving almost nothing for actual computation.
THUS™ applies a different principle: embed computation directly inside NOR Flash memory cells, where the model already lives. The model parameters never have to move. The energy previously consumed by data movement is redirected entirely to computation.
The first THUS™ AI chip debuts in earbuds, delivering up to 150 times more AI computing power on the environmental noise cancellation task than Anker's previous-generation flagship earphones.
Clear Calls - the chip's first disclosed feature - runs a large neural network entirely on-device, anchored by eight MEMS microphones and two bone conduction sensors, for a significantly clear call in any environment. All performance figures are based on internal Anker lab tests. The 150× AI computing power figure applies specifically to the environmental noise cancellation task and reflects the architectural change from rule-based to neural-net AI processing. It is not a general performance claim and does not reflect a process node upgrade. The environmental noise cancellation workload referenced here runs as an on-device neural network model on the first THUS™ chip.
